Can I use Flash animation with Search Engine Visibility?

Unfortunately, most spider-based search engines do not read Flash, so using Flash animation on a website will not help improve the site's search engine ranking. If you are submitting pages that are partly Flash-animated, optimize the page's Meta and Title tags, and add well-composed and keyword-rich page copy.
Flash- and HTML-Based Hyperlinks
Because search engine spiders cannot read Flash, crawler-based search engines will detect no links created with Flash. For search engine positioning purposes, regular HTML hyperlinks therefore are considerably more effective than Flash-based links. However, by incorporating both solutions — an HTML and a Flash version of each page link — on the same page, Flash animation can be retained without crippling visiting spiders.
